    Re: URL showing HTTPS: Not secure

    The site is in the process of changing from a HTTP:// site to a HTTPS:// site. My Firefox browser indicates that it is content, mainly images, that are not secure. Clearing your browser cache might help. Using a secure browser such as Firefox and a good malware protection software such as Malware Bytes Anti Malware should block any unsafe content.

    Re: URL showing HTTPS: Not secure

    The migration to HTTPS is in progress, some of the inbound search engine links need to update but once you're on the site everything (except for a few images) should be loading as HTTPS
